High-fat cheese linked to lower risk of dementia, Swedish researchers find


A study out of Sweden has found that eating high-fat cheese is associated with a lower risk of all forms of dementia. The researchers looked for all-cause dementia, a blanket term that includes Alzheimer’s, vascular dementia and other conditions. They found that eating 50 grams or more of high-fat cheese daily correlates with a lower risk of developing dementia. Even after adjusting for age, sex, education and overall diet, people who ate more than 50 grams of high-fat cheese per day had a 13 per cent lower all-cause dementia risk than those who ate less than 15 grams. “Not all dairy products are equal when it comes to brain health,” said Sonestedt.
